BCOP exam requirements & cost

Straight from the certifying body — separate from what we charge for the study portal.

Eligibility
PharmD + active license + qualifying practice pathway
Real exam cost
$600 first-time / $300 retake
Format
150 questions · 3 hours 45 minutes

To sit for the BCOP exam, candidates must hold a PharmD (or equivalent) degree from an ACPE-accredited program and possess a current, active pharmacist license. Eligibility further requires one of three practice pathways: four years of post-licensure practice with at least 50% of time spent in oncology pharmacy, a PGY1 residency plus two additional qualifying years of oncology-focused practice, or completion of a PGY2 residency in oncology pharmacy. The first-time application fee is $600 USD, with a reduced $300 USD retake fee available to candidates who failed the exam within the past year. The exam itself consists of 150 multiple-choice items (125 scored, 25 unscored pretest items) administered over 3 hours and 45 minutes.
